PS Katangi 1: A Rural Primary School in Madhya Pradesh

PS Katangi 1, a primary school nestled in the rural heartland of Madhya Pradesh, India, offers a glimpse into the educational landscape of a developing region. Established in 1960, this co-educational institution, managed by the Tribal/Social Welfare Department, serves students from Class 1 to Class 5. Its location in the Beejadandi block of Mandla district places it within a community deeply rooted in its traditions. The school's infrastructure is modest yet functional. Housed in a government building, it boasts three classrooms, each maintained in good condition, providing sufficient space for instruction. A notable feature is the presence of a library, stocked with 42 books – a valuable resource for fostering a love of reading among its students. The school's commitment to education is further highlighted by the provision of mid-day meals, prepared and served on the school premises.

Instruction at PS Katangi 1 is conducted primarily in Hindi, catering to the linguistic needs of the local community. The teaching staff comprises six teachers, three male and three female, dedicated to nurturing young minds. While lacking modern technological amenities such as computers or computer-aided learning facilities, the school focuses on providing a fundamental education through traditional methods.

The school's physical environment presents a mixed picture. While a hedge boundary wall provides some security, the absence of electricity and a playground limits certain aspects of the learning experience. The lack of ramps highlights the need for future accessibility improvements, ensuring inclusivity for all students. Further, the absence of a dedicated drinking water source underscores the ongoing need for improved sanitation and infrastructure within the school.

The school's commitment to providing basic sanitation is evident with the presence of functional boys' and girls' toilets. However, these basic facilities highlight the need for ongoing development in this area. The school is not residential, and therefore does not offer boarding facilities to students.

The school's rural setting presents both challenges and opportunities. Accessibility via an all-weather road ensures that students can attend school regardless of weather conditions. The school's academic year aligns with the traditional April commencement, reflecting the agricultural rhythms of the surrounding community.
